~~~>Spirituality Class Done By Cerylia<~~~
A magic class. Damon had thought the facility had forgotten about his son until they got a few letters in the mail summoning him for a different class every week and an apology as to why they were so late in contacting them. With a shrug, the man had given him some money for the bus and sent him on his way for a magic class, the first of many he would have. It didn’t take long for the naga to get over there despite his sloth demon DNA. More like the bus driver, being in a hurry to get home, decided to speed a bit more than usual in getting the few passengers to their destinations. As Seth maneuvered into the yard of the facility, he nearly missed his teacher had she not been so brightly colored and waving at him. With a soft smile and a wave back, he made his way over with a curious look on his face. Why would they have a class outside? Ily had told them all of hers had been inside...
Cerylia seemed to read his mind, beaming at him as he snaked closer. “Hi there! I’m your magic teacher! You must be Seth. I’m Cerylia and today you’re going to be learning some earth magic! I’m not the greatest with it so this should be interesting! Oh wow, you’ve got a pretty tail and I LOVE those tattoos! Aren’t you a little young for them?” she asked, hovering about the ground as she spoke. Buzzing around her student, she just chattered about whatever seemed to come to mind, even touching one of the tribal designs stained onto Seth’s skin.
Seth giggled softly. “They’re Henna tattoos. They fade after a while,” he explained. She acted a lot like Ily and Áróra; constantly full of energy and buzzing about with a hundred questions or a dozen topics to talk about. “Earth magic?” he asked, suddenly realizing what she had said. Ily had said he’d learn something, but she thought it would be something way different, not earth. Oh boy, would SHE be surprised.
Cerylia giggled and nodded. “Ahuh. You’re going to learn how to manipulate earth and stone to do what you want. For now you’ll just learn the basics but maybe later you could learn how to work with harder stuff. Maybe even making flowers or jewelry out of precious stones,” she explained, grinning and pausing for a moment to look around and return to earth. “I’m not the greatest with Earth magic so bear with me. My people don’t usually work with the stuff, yanno? Anyways, here, see if you can’t make something with this,” she replied, handing Seth a soft clump of dirt.
Seth stared at her for a long moment. “What are you then?” he asked curiously, coiling up into a low seat since it didn’t seem like he was going anywhere anytime soon.
“Fae. Why?” “’Cause you’re so colorful like m’ sister was when she went t’ raves an’ parties. Was curious,” Seth replied, turning his lilac gaze to the dirt in his hand. He was supposed to... manipulate it? Make it something? He vaguely heard his teacher talking on and on about her friends and family and her friends’ families and some other stuff about them. What she talked about specifically he wasn’t sure but he made sure to nod every so often so she didn’t get upset that he wasn’t listening.
“My best friend has this awesome hair color. It’s bright pink and-Oh wow! That’s pretty Seth!” Cerylia gasped, peering over his shoulder. In the boy’s pale hand the earth had slowly shaped itself into a vague flower shape. At least, that was what it looked like when she spoke. The longer she watched the more detailed and beautiful it became till she thought it might even be real. Reaching out to touch it, the earth stopped its slow shifting and she was suddenly aware of his purple eyes gazing at her. The dirt was still dirt and as she touched it, crumbling away a bit at her touch.
“Oh phoo. That was really pretty Seth! Great job. Uhm... Here, make this into an orb.” Seth had to drop the bits of dirt in his hand so he could grasp the gravely textured mud he was given a moment later from a random bucket. An... orb? The stuff was heavy and he had to be honest, he hadn’t a clue how he manipulated the dirt. He knew he had by her reaction and by how absolutely exhausted he felt. Why did magic take up so much energy anyways? Still, he wasn’t about to give up just because he was tired. “Can I get some water?” he asked, shifting his hands to move the lumpy mess into one hand. Maybe if he focused again on what he wanted and visualizing it as that shape it’d do the same thing again. Seemed logical, right?
“Sure! I’ll be right back Seth. Don’t move, kay? And if you feel tired feel free to stop and take a break. I don’t want you fainting or something,” Cerylia said, already heading inside the facility to go grab a couple bottles of water. He hadn’t complained yet and seemed interested enough in his task so fulfilling his one small request wasn’t all that bad to her. As she returned, she couldn’t help but stop at the doorway to watch. There in Seth’s hands was a relatively smooth and perfectly round orb. Moving quietly so as to not startle him, she moved in close to hover over his shoulder to watch.
“Water?” Seth asked, losing concentration on his little project at long last. He had noticed the slight shadow and was hoping it was her that was hovering over his shoulder. The mud in his hand, once so perfect in its shape started to sag and melt down without his magic holding it in place. Cerylia just stared at him for a moment and handed the water bottle over with a grin. “Well Seth, I have to admit, you’re pretty talented with this. Yanno, when you come in next, we can work on manipulating rocks and such to make things. It’ll require a bit more focus and energy but you should be able to do it I mean look at what you’ve done already! It’s awesome! Then after that we can try precious stones and manipulating them, but they’ll require TONS more effort. How’s that sound?” she asked, giggling softly at the end. Oh this was going to be so much fun!
Seth laughed, removing the lump of mud from his hand so he could remove the cap from his water bottle and take a drink from it. “Yeah, sounds fun. Might have t’ bring stuff for energy cause I’m already tired,” he replied. Stifling a yawn, he took another long drink of water. Maybe she’d let him nap for a bit before continuing or something. Unfortunately, that wasn’t the case as she zoomed off to a third bucket and returned with a handful of what appeared to be rocks of every size. The largest one wasn’t much bigger than his finger in length while the smallest ones were smaller than his pinkie finger nail. What in the world would she make him do next?
“Try and make these hover over your hand or if that’s too difficult I want you to stack them up in little towers and use your magic to balance them. Kay?” Seth sighed and nodded, taking another long drink from his water bottle and emptying it on the spot. As he took the little rocks all he could really do was stare at them. Making things was easy, since he’d figured out all he had to do was concentrate on the dirt and a picture of what he wanted it to look like. Balancing and hovering sounded way more difficult. Taking in a deep breath, the naga concentrated on the rocks and willed them to rise from his palm.
The rocks slowly gained a slight brown-green glow and wiggled back and forth a bit. When they refused to actually rise, the naga placed one on top of another and held it in place. Slowly a small tower started to form, an impossible balancing act for anyone else. Cerylia just watched in fascination as the tower started to take on odd shapes. At one point her student made the tower curve around in a little loop, creating a glowing circle of pebbles. When they started to shake and tremble, she reached forward and touched his shoulder. “Alright, that’s enough for now. You’ve got the hang of things enough for me to give you a little task for the next week or so until you come back. I want you to do those same things I made you do here today every day until it becomes really easy to do so. I mean, it’ll be tiring but it won’t require as much focus and such. When that happens, give me a call alright?” she asked, noticing the relieved look in his eyes. He looked absolutely exhausted and seemed to sway a little in the light breeze.
“Ok, will do. Is it ok if I wait here? Gotta call m’ dad t’ get a ride,” Seth muttered sleepily, rubbing his eyes with the back of his hand. His teacher nodded, smiling still. He wasn’t sure if she ever stopped smiling through their entire lesson, glad she was excited at least. Upon calling home and getting the buckets all put back together and emptied, Damon finally showed up and hefted the sleeping naga over his shoulder. A short goodbye later and they were both heading home once again.

~~~>Skills Class Done By Terran<~~~
Seth’s eyes were wide in amazement as he entered the designated classroom for his skills class. It had only been a week since his latest class and while he was still recovering from the massive energy drainage, he figured a skills class wouldn’t require as much work. Finding the place had been difficult in itself in the labyrinth-like hallways of the facility, since every door and hallway looked exactly the same no matter where you were. Well, there were some differences here and there, usually marking major offices or areas. One example was the door to Ary’s melee room where the handle had been frozen solid, preventing access. He was pretty sure it was her way of saying to everyone in the facility to keep out without resorting to pick-able locks.
Still, generally inside classrooms they looked just like that, a normal room. This one wasn’t anything like it at all. It was more like he had stepped into a small underground cave that was covered in gems and had varying tools of some degree off in a corner. In awe, the naga barely even noticed his teacher off to the side watching him closely. At least, he didn’t until the man decided to actually speak.
“So! You’re my new student, eh? Seth, is it? I guess that’s what they meant by having a tail for legs,” a deep voice boomed, turning into a low chuckle as Seth suddenly jumped up, coiling into a striking position. It wasn’t the greatest pose, looking more like it had been modeled after a snake’s, but it was interesting to see. Terran grinned at the boy, offering a small wave and was pleased to see him wave back after he had relaxed a bit. “You like my room, I presume?” he asked when the boy didn’t speak.
Seth nodded, studying the man closely. His clothing was odd, being mostly if not entirely leather and covered in dirt most likely from his room. His hair wasn’t unusually colored, but his horns certainly were. “Your horns are cool. An’ yeah, m’ Seth,” he replied quietly as he moved farther into the classroom so he could shut the door. The man was taller than most, he figured, since his normal moving height was at least half a foot shorter than whatever the man’s height was. “Skills class?” he asked, head tilting curiously to one side. He figured he had the right class, but it was always nice to check. At least he knew it was the right room with how his teacher knew his name before any introductions could be made.
Terran nodded, chuckling again at the comment about his horns. “And your tail is pretty cool too. Your tattoo’s are pretty cool too, what are they?”
“Henna. They’re temporary without washing off the next day like most temporary tattoos or ink.”
“Cool. My name’s Terran, by the way, and you’re learning about gems and basic geology. Figured with your magic talents it would be beneficial. C’mon in, I won’t bite I promise. First I’m going to teach you about various gems and you’re going to memorize them. Basically, their name and about what level of hardness each gem is. If you ever start manipulating them in your magic class, I figured it’d be nice to know what you’d be dealing with beforehand,” Terran paused in his little explanation, making sure Seth was actually listening. Upon seeing that he was, he led the naga over to the nearby gemstone-covered wall.
“Diamonds are the hardest gemstones in the world, obviously. I don’t have any down here but you can pretty much figure out what they look like. Sapphires and Rubies are next, being a level below diamonds. On a scale of one to ten, Diamonds are a ten while sapphires and rubies range around a nine. Emeralds are in the seven to eight category and quartz is about a seven. Most gemstones range around the six-and-a-half to seven range beyond that. Amber is about a two, however. I’ve not actually found any that were lower than that, since I’m pretty sure that’d make it glass or dirt...” As he continued, he pointed to each individual gem set in the wall. With the more expensive ones, they were often little fragments while others that were lesser known and used rarely were there bigger patches of it. Every now and again he’d ask Seth to repeat what he had said, correcting him when he made a mistake and going over that particular gemstone again to make sure he knew it.
It took almost an hour, but they eventually nailed down just over a hundred gemstones. “... An’ diamonds are a ten and thus the hardest gem in the world,” Seth finished, having recited all he had been taught without stumbling or making a single mistake. Terran flashed him a grin, nodding his head in approval. “Good, good. You’re a pretty quick learner. Maybe I’ll see you around again some other time for another class, eh?” he asked, both laughing softly. In the entire time they had discussed the gems, mostly learning about them, he’d figured out they both had some things in common like their dislike of wide open spaces.
“Maybe. You never know. Next time... maybe I could have a class an’ learn about making jewelry or something?” Seth asked, trying to hide the faint blush on his face and failing miserably. Thankfully Terran didn’t comment on it, though the smug look on his face gave away the fact that he knew the spawn wouldn’t be making such things for himself or his sister. “Sure, but it’d be more metal smithing than actually making jewelry. For a girlfriend, I assume?” Seth blushed even more, suddenly becoming tons more interested in the floor than looking at his teacher. “A friend. M’ sister got upset an’ hit her really hard an’ she’s all upset cause she’s bruised up so I figured I’d make her feel better with jewelry,” he replied very quietly, earning a soft laugh from his teacher.
“Boy, no need to be shy. Girls like pretty things and it’s normal to get crushes on people and want to give them gifts. Come on, best get you headed home. Already been here for an hour and a half if my guess is right, maybe even longer,” Terran said, suddenly realizing how late it had to be. Maybe he should get a clock in his room, or at least a watch...
Seth simply nodded, thanking the teacher for the class and practically bolting for the door as he attempted to get back home as quickly as possible. All that talk about crushes and romance was just way too awkward for him, especially with a stranger who was also a teacher.

~~~>Spirituality Class Done By Cerylia<~~~
It had been at least two weeks or so since his previous class entirely, and then another week beyond that since his first spirituality class and he’d have to be lying pretty badly to say he hadn’t practiced practically every day for an hour or so once he had woken up the next day. By the time a week had passed, he had begun to realize why Cerylia had instructed him to practice a bit every day. With each new practice session, he found controlling and drawing upon his magic to be tons easier. Eventually he barely had to concentrate when forming simple objects out of the dirt in the backyard. Thankfully Damon didn’t question him much other than asking him what the hell he was doing that first day. It was almost like he knew when he was using magic, if the constant watching was anything to go by.
Excited beyond measure, Seth maneuvered onto the facility’s grounds and was grateful when Cerylia opened the gate for him instead of a random tech like last time. “Heya kiddo! Ready for the next level in your magic class? Today’s going to be a doozy so I hope you came prepared! I see you’ve gotten more of those funny tattoos since I last saw you,” she giggled, poking one and causing the naga to squirm and laugh. He had forgotten how talkative and cheerful she was; actually glad he was at the facility. Maybe Ily and Damon hated it, but he was beginning to like it. All the teachers he had actually met were really nice. Even Ary was nice once she opened up a little bit and stopped acting irritable all the time.
“I remembered t’ bring food an’ drinks this time, yeah. An’ I did! I got bored one day so I tried out a few an’ kept th’ best ones,” Seth replied with a grin, allowing her to basically fawn over his new additions to his already impressive henna art canvas. Well, it was more tribal designs since he had found them to be the easiest and simplest to doodle out compared to the others. Then again, some were so complex he didn’t even bother trying to replicate them without sufficient practice beforehand. “So I’m going t’ learn how t’ keep th’ dirt in th’ shape I give it?” he asked, hoping to drag her back to the task at hand.
“Oh! Yes, yes, we were! Come on over here Seth, where all the buckets are set up. Feel free to set your bag down anywhere but remember, if things get messy it might get dirty if it’s too close,” Cerylia commented, fluttering over to the six or so large white buckets she had out. Each one was filled with varying degrees of mud and how liable they were to staying in one place without the use of magic. One was even hardening in the shape of the bucket as they spoke. “Alright! Basically, what I want you to do is draw mixtures of the mud out of the buckets and form something, anything, and will it to stay in place. Make sure to combine the varying types and consistencies to make something that will stay solid and keep its shape even after you release your magic’s hold on it.” Seth simply nodded, setting his bag down several feet from the buckets and another three feet from where he planned on working.
Taking a deep breath, Seth concentrated on the mud within the buckets, eventually scooping it out and allowing his first object to form on his hand first. It took a few tries to get the right consistency so it wasn’t brittle or mushy, but he eventually got it and formed a beautiful free-standing daisy on his palm without wasting what he felt to be too much of his energy. Cerylia seemed just as proud as he was at the accomplishment when he handed the flower to her and in return being handed a rock a moment later. “I’ll get back to forming things in a minute. What I want you to do is to focus on that stone right there. It’s pretty soft for a rock, but it should still prove to be a challenge to work with. Focus intensely on it and like before, will it into a shape. However, this time, focus on keeping smooth edges and working with the stone, not forcing it to do your bidding,” she instructed, backing away with the flower still being held gently in her hand.
Seth stared at her for a moment, finally shrugging and turning his lilac eyes to the polished stone’s surface. Flowers seemed a little dull for it and since it was a perfect circle shape, why not mould it into a star shape? It was drastically different without being over the top. Plan in mind, he focused his energy on the stone, feeling its every groove and grain and all the varying densities within its core. Slowly, he urged the points out more and more going from lumpy, rounded points to almost needle-like sharpness. It was only when the stone refused to budge that his exhaustion was finally noticed.
Of course, Cerylia was ecstatic over her student’s success, fawning over the star-shaped stone as he got a drink from his bag of goodies. “Wow Seth! This... This is amazing! I may not be good with earth magic, but this is definitely extraordinary for someone like you in both skill and effort. I never expected a sloth spawn to work so diligently on something before,” she praised, giggling as his face turned a bright shade of pink. He was so adorable all shy and humble like that. It was a shame she couldn’t see him more often for class.
“Thanks,” Seth managed to mumble out before his teacher started on another lesson idea she magically had.
“Seth, what’s one thing you really want to make that incorporates all we’ve done?”
“Huh? Uhm... I know it soun’s silly, but I kinda want t’ make a throne.”
“A throne?”
“’m royalty, apparently,” Seth explained, digging around for his stash of cookies he had hid in his bag earlier. Upon finding it, he stuffed several in his mouth before finally offering one to Cerylia.
“No thanks. I’m good. Hm, a throne you say? Yeah... That’s your next task, Seth. Make a small throne out of the supplies I have here that’s strong enough to at least support you even if you lean back. Ok? Take all the time you need, no need to rush and hurt yourself. Once you finish, and it doesn’t have to be pretty, let me know and I’ll probably call it a day,” Cerylia instructed, fluttering over to the nearby tree and perching lightly in it. She figured Seth would take a solid hour to complete her assignment.
~~~~~
It wasn’t even forty-five minutes later when she found herself being gently woken up, having dozed off a bit in the summer heat. Seth was beaming despite the pure exhaustion that lined his face. There behind him among several piles of dirt and varying discarded materials was a simplistic and yet elaborate throne. The main structural stuff was formed out of rough rocks formed together while the softer things, like the actual seat and general coverings, were made out of mud and dirt. The back wasn’t straight up either, choosing instead to rest at an incline perfect for napping in.
“Tada~ Go ‘head, sit,” Seth said, gesturing to his creation. Having tested it out himself, he figured she could relax in it and test his craftsmanship while he raided his nearly empty bag. All the cookies had been devoured and he only had a single unopened bottle of water left to drink and some random granola bars he had found in the pantry. As he had predicted she would, Cerylia rushed over to the chair and slowly sat down. Seeing it didn’t crumble away immediately, she leaned back farther and farther, obviously pleased at how well it was holding up. Five minutes later and Seth found himself drowsily trying to keep himself awake once again while Cerylia continued to test out his chair of sorts.
“Well Seth, this is pretty darn solid for what it is. I give you an A+ for effort and whatnot. Since I’m sure you already called your dad, I’ll clean this up myself. Don’t worry, it’s fine. Some water and a shovel should put this all back where it belongs easily enough. Take care, Seth, and I hope to see you again soon!” Cerylia finally said, positively beaming at her student despite the obvious fact that he probably wasn’t conscious enough to understand her much. By the time she had gotten the hose out, the naga was fast asleep once more with Damon hauling him off to his pick-up truck. “Sure you don’t need-“
“I’m fine. He’s probably going to be asleep for a day or two, though. He’s pretty talented,” Cerylia interrupted, giggling softly. Damon nodded, waiting a moment before finally turning and heading for his truck. No use arguing when he had to get back home as soon as possible anyways.
